New Gautrain route open

THE Gautrain will start running between Johannesburg and Pretoria on Tuesday, said the transport department.

The Rosebank and Hatfield stations would open today to allow passengers to pre-purchase tickets for the new phase, said Gauteng transport MEC Ismail Vadi.

Trains would operate between 5.30am and 8.30pm every day, Vadi said in Johannesburg yesterday.

The high-speed train between Sandton and OR Tambo International Airport started operating in June 2010. The Johannesburg to Pretoria service is part of the second phase of the Gautrain project.

Vadi said the remaining section - between Rosebank and the Johannesburg CBD - would remain closed until a problem with water seepage had been sorted out.
